NTSC Motion Graphics to PAL
by Joe Harrison (JLCMAN) on Jan 20, 2008 at 6:44:49 am


My problem is this..

I have just completed a very complex 15 second intro for a video all in motion graphics using After Effects at 30FPS.. Lots of camera and graphics movement cut to a music track..

and now I need it in PAl 25 FPS..

Does anyone know a fast solution for me to render this out in PAL .. my fear is that I will mess with all the timing doing a 25fps export.

Any suggestion would be truly appreciated..





Respond to this post   •   Return to posts index

Re: NTSC Motion Graphics to PAL
by Darby Edelen on Jan 20, 2008 at 7:25:32 pm

Try creating a PAL composition and dropping your NTSC composition into it, then use Layer > Transform > Fit to Width to resize the NTSC footage.

If there are video elements in your NTSC comp then their frames may be blended, but if it's all animated/motion graphic elements then they will be re-timed in the PAL comp to have the same duration as they did in the NTSC comp.
